  • Patent number: 10670055
    Abstract: A hydraulic system (1) is provided comprising a group of at least two valves (2a, 2b, 2c) connected to a bus (8), each of said valves (2a, 2b, 2c) comprising a primary memory (9a, 9b, 9c) for storing a set of parameters of the valve (2a, 2b, 2c). The service work of such a hydraulic system should be facilitated. To this end each valve (2a, 2b, 2c) comprises a secondary memory (10a, 10b, 10c) storing said set of parameters of a different valve (2b, 2c, 2a) of said group.

  • Patent number: 7398796
    Abstract: The invention concerns a valve arrangement (1) with a high-pressure connection (P), a low-pressure connection (T), at least one control valve (2 to 5), which is accommodated in a control valve module and has at least one working connection (A, B) for a hydraulic consumer (7 to 10), and a safety valve (6), which is accommodated in a safety valve module, and which releases or blocks a passage between the high-pressure connection (P) and the control valves (2 to 5), the control valve module (2 to 5) and the safety valve module (6) being connected to one component group. It is endeavoured to provide a valve arrangement with a high safety level. For this purpose, it is ensured that each control valve (2 to 5, 2? to 5?) has an error detection device (19), that the safety valve module (6) has a safety switch device (21) and that the component group has a connection (20) between the safety switch device (21) and the error detection device (19).
